Rules for a Knight by Ethan Hawke 18.05.2024

Logan and Tyler discuss Ethan Hawke's 2015 book, Rules for a Knight, in which the author presents a series of meditative lessons on virtue and character. Framed as a letter from a knight to his children, the book is set in a fictional medieval context and distills wisdom into 20 concise rules each accompanied by reflections on qualities such as humility, courage, and honesty. Redemption and Compassion in A Christmas Carol by Charles Dickens 23.12.2023

On this episode of the show, Logan and Tyler talk about Charles Dickens's A Christmas Carol. They open with a dicussion about the novel itself, how it resembles a traditional fairy tale, the redemptive nature of making Scrooge the protagonist, and more.
